AbbVie’s mission is to discover and deliver innovative medicines that solve serious health issues today and address the medical challenges of tomorrow. We strive to have a remarkable impact on people’s lives across several key therapeutic areas: Immunology, Oncology, Neuroscience, EyeCare, Virology, Women’s health and Gastroenterology, in addition to products and services across its Allergan Aesthetics portfolio. With a clear focus on having a remarkable impact on patients life, we are driven by our compassion for people, commitment to innovation and inclusion, service to the community, and uncompromising integrity at the heart of everything we do. AbbVie employs approximately 47,000 colleagues worldwide and markets medicines in more than 175 countries.
